Sputtering line for glass metallization with ITO deposition designed to produce conductive and transparent layers on glass substrates used in screens (LCD, PDP, OLED), touch panels, and other optoelectronic applications.

  • Technology: vacuum magnetron sputtering with dual cathode system and medium frequency (MF) power supply, allowing controlled deposition of ITO and dielectric layers such as SiO2.
  • Control and automation: integration of PLC systems and computers for dynamic visualization of parameters, alarms, data recording, and printing. Fully automated control of critical process stages.
  • Online monitoring: possibility of connecting optical inspection systems to measure color and film thickness during the process, with automatic adjustment and parameter traceability.
  • Expected results: conductive and optically uniform films with good thickness control and reproducibility, suitable for industrial-scale production.

Typical applications:

  • ITO deposition for LCD/OLED screens and touch panels.
  • Transparent conductive films for optoelectronic devices and sensors.
  • Functional coatings on glass for electronics and photovoltaic industries.
